VICTORIAN ELECTIONS.
MAJORITY FOR THE GOVERN-
MENT. Melbourne, March 29. All the Ministers have been returned at the elections. Messrs. Vale, Coppin, and Bosisto, members respectively for Ballarat West, Melbourne East, and Richmond in the last Parliament, have been rejected. The returns are not yet complete, but the approximate result of the elections gives the Government 60 and the Opposition 35.
